Ussac - Saint-Julien

A parish existed in Ussac already in 945. Today´s church is a little younger and may have been built in the 12th century, at that time dedicated to St. Pardoux. In the 14th century the dedication changed to St. Julien de Brioude. At that time the Romanesque church had a single nave, extended by a polygonal apse. After the severe damage due to the War of Religions the church was partly rebuilt and enlarged in the 17th century.
